One way in which online casinos help promote responsible gambling is through the implementation of various tools and features designed to assist players in managing their gambling behavior. These tools are intended to create a safer and more enjoyable gambling environment for players, and to help prevent problem gambling.
One such tool is gowild-casino.com self-exclusion, which allows players to voluntarily exclude themselves from a particular online casino or gambling site for a specified period of time. This can help players take a break from gambling and regain control over their habits. Another tool is setting deposit limits, which allows players to set a maximum amount of money that they can deposit into their account within a certain timeframe. This can help prevent players from overspending and getting into financial trouble.
Additionally, online casinos often provide access to self-assessment tests that can help players evaluate their gambling behavior and identify any potential issues. These tests can help players determine whether they may be at risk of developing a gambling problem and whether they should seek help.
In order to promote responsible gambling, online casinos also provide information and resources for players who may be struggling with their gambling habits. This includes links to support organizations and helplines, as well as information on how to seek help for problem gambling.
While online casinos play a role in promoting responsible gambling, it is ultimately up to the players themselves to stay in control of their gambling behavior. Here are some tips for players to help them maintain responsible gambling habits:
1. Set limits: Before you start gambling, set a budget for yourself and stick to it. Only gamble with money that you can afford to lose.
2. Take breaks: It is important to take regular breaks from gambling to ensure that it does not become a habit. Set a time limit for your gambling sessions and stick to it.
3. Avoid chasing losses: It can be tempting to try to win back money that you have lost, but this can lead to a cycle of chasing losses. Remember that gambling should be fun and not a way to make money.
4. Seek help if needed: If you feel that your gambling habits are getting out of control, do not hesitate to seek help. There are many resources available to help those struggling with problem gambling.
